Calculate the area of this trapezium.<br> 7.9 cm<br> 6.2 cm<br> 10.8 cm
cestrela7 [59]

Answer:

A = 57.97 cm²

Step-by-step explanation:

The area (A) of a trapezium is calculated as

A = \frac{1}{2} h (a + b)

where h is the perpendicular height and a, b the parallel bases

Here h = 6.2, a = 10.8 and b = 7.9, thus

A = \frac{1}{2} × 6.2 × (10.8 + 7.9) = 3.1 × 18.7 = 57.97 cm²
